#e5fa9e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e5fa9e is composed of 89.8% red, 98%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 73.7 degrees, a saturation of 90.2% and a lightness of 80%. #e5fa9e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cbf53d.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

#e5fa9e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e5fa9e has RGB values of R:229, G:250,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 15071902.

Shades and Tints of #e5fa9e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0f01 is the darkest color, while #fefff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#e5fa9e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cecfc9 is the less saturated color, while #e7fe9a is the most saturated one.
